Connecting. Growing together. OptumRheumatology has an immediate opening for a friendly, patientfocused and detailed oriented Patient Care Coordinator to join ourteam. The Patient Care Coordinator is responsible for thecompletion of set processes and protocols. Works cooperatively withall members of the care team to support the vision and mission ofthe organization, deliver excellent customer service and adhere toLean processes. Supports the teams in meeting financial, clinicaland service goals.

Primary Responsibilities:
  • Obtain accurate and updated patientinformation, such as name, address, insurance information
  • Performinsurance verification on the date of service
  • Obtain patientsignatures for required documents
  • Upload a valid Governmentissued state ID of patient and patient insurance cards
  • Accurateand complete occupational medicine registration workflow
  • File andmaintain medical records
  • Consistently correct registration workqueue errors
  • Confirms and schedule appointments
  • Answertelephone calls promptly and courteously
  • Perform referraldocumentation promptly
  • Working daily in the claims edit workqueue to correct registration errors for submission to insurancecompanies
  • Performs certain follow-up services for patients in aprompt and courteous manner, such as scheduling specialistappointments, scheduling follow-up appointments and obtainingcopies lab results or specialist reports
  • Adhere to the standardsidentified via Sparq regarding Optum Employee Policies
  • Workcohesively with fellow employees to achieve specific team goals
  • Keep abreast on current medical requirements relevant to theirposition, which includes maintaining patient confidentiality andabiding by all HIPAA and OSHA requirements
  • Comfortable working inhigh pace environment
  • Participate in planning, coordinating, andimplementing care in conjunction with the multidisciplinary team inaccordance with the Plan of Care
  • Assure the continuity of carethrough scheduling and tracking systems
  • Provide effectivecommunication to patient / family team members and other healthcare professionals as evidenced by documentation, case conferences,communication notes, and evaluations
  • Notify clinical staff ofschedule changes as they occur
  • Comply with administrativepolicies to ensure quality of care
  • Demonstrate precision andefficiency in scanning documents and monitoring the fax server,retrieving and / or scanning documents and assigning to theappropriate electronic chart
  • Participate in orientation(scheduling segment) of new field employees and distribute updatesand changes as needed
  • Perform other related duties andassignments as required
  • Organize and maintains medical records

Required Qualifications:
  • High SchoolDiploma/GED (or higher)
  • 1 year of experience working in medicaloffice position performing duties such as scheduling appointments,checking patients in/out, insurance verification, collectingco-pays and maintaining medical records
  • Intermediate level ofcomputer proficiency including MS Word, Excel, Outlook and theability to use multiple web applications
  • Ability to travel 10% ofthe time to cover other offices as needed, and have reliabletransportation
